ROVIGO – “Work is not just a right. It is also the tool through which the person expresses and realizes himself, connects with his community, enriches it and participates in its development. It must be protected, as an essential element of every human society. It is no coincidence that our founding fathers have referred to it since the first article of our Charter” declares Valeria Cittadin, at dawn on May 1st, Workers’ Day.

“The figures released a few days ago by the staff of the Prevention, Hygiene and Safety Service in the workplace (Spisal) of the Ulss 5 company do not leave us indifferent. In the last year, three people in our province have lost their lives while carrying out their profession. To this figure must be added that of the numerous accidents and professional illnesses, which sometimes leave indelible marks” underlines the candidate for mayor of Rovigo, supported by Fratelli d’Italia, Lega per Salvini Premier, Forza Italia, UDC, Coraggio Italia and a civic list transversal with Action.

“For years I have fought for workers’ rights, as part of my previous trade union role. As mayor, I will work to ensure that everyone in Rovigo can find a real, dignified and safe job. And so that every citizen of Rovigo of good will can have the opportunity to fulfill himself and contribute to the maintenance of his family, with his head held high and without risks to his health. Particular attention will be paid to adults who have lost a job and are struggling to find it: for them we will encourage the creation of further permanent training and professional placement courses, which, as certified by the Sole24ore ranking, bring together a number of membership among the lowest in Italy.

Young people also deserve help, especially those excluded from study courses, who too often appear disenchanted and confused – continues the candidate – Rovigo must not leave anyone behind. It can become an attractive capital, where companies, especially those with a high rate of innovation, shops, public establishments, artisans and professionals find fertile ground to work and create jobs, with more infrastructure and favorable fiscal conditions, starting from the Tari and from the IMU – he concludes – A job that is real, not the result of easy welfare.

Precisely for this reason, for the benefit of those who are in difficulty and want to immediately put themselves at the service of everyone, we will establish reciprocity income, which will allow people who carry out small jobs for the Municipality to receive vouchers that can be spent in our shops, such as maintenance, surveillance, support for the elderly. Without giving useless bonuses or salaries to those who don’t want to roll up their sleeves and make themselves available to the community.”
